Investigation of Natural Composite Materials Pipe Under Thermal Load

Abstract

Abstract Experimental and analytical solution using classical shell theory solve by Matlab software was used to found thermal stresses under thermal load for natural composite materials pipe. Two types of natural fibers (eggshell and ash of fire wood) were used as reinforcements with polyester-resin. The experimental work including the manufacturing of the test samples (eggshell/polyester and ash of fire wood/polyester) by resin casting method with 40% volume fraction. Tensile and thermo-mechanical test were performing to find the mechanical properties of the specimens The results showed that eggshell natural composite had the highest strain, stress, and good mechanical properties compared with ash of fire wood natural composite but regarding temperature withstand the ash of fire wood specimens had the highest compared with egg shell specimens.
